免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app网站小程序开发

App、网站和小程序是现代互联网领域中最常见的三种应用形式。它们都是为了满足用户在移动设备上获取信息、完成任务和享受服务的需求。本文将详细介绍App、网站和小程序的开发原理和主要特点。

App(Application)是指移动应用程序,它是在移动操作系统上运行的软件。目前最常见的移动操作系统有iOS(苹果)和Android(安卓)。App的开发需要独立的开发工具和语言,比如使用Objective-C或Swift语言开发iOS App,使用Java或Kotlin语言开发Android App。

网站是通过互联网进行访问和使用的应用程序。网站开发主要涉及前端和后端两个方面。前端负责网站的用户界面开发,采用HTML、CSS和JavaScript等技术来实现网站的展示效果和用户交互;后端负责处理用户请求、数据存储和逻辑处理等功能,采用PHP、Python、Java或Node.js等语言进行开发。

小程序是一种轻量级的应用程序,可以在微信、支付宝等平台上运行。与App相比,小程序不需要下载和安装,用户可以直接在对应的平台打开使用。小程序的开发采用HTML、CSS和JavaScript等技术,通常使用框架如微信开发者工具、支付宝开发者工具等进行开发和调试。

App、网站和小程序的开发原理和流程类似,都包括需求分析、设计、开发和测试等步骤。其中,需求分析阶段是确定应用的功能和用户需求;设计阶段是制定应用的界面和交互方式;开发阶段是根据设计规范进行编码实现;测试阶段是验证应用的功能和性能是否符合要求。

在开发过程中,App、网站和小程序都需要考虑以下几个方面:

1. 用户体验(User Experience):要保证应用的界面简洁、操作流畅,具有良好的交互体验,以吸引用户的使用和长期使用。

2. 数据安全性:要保证用户的个人信息和敏感数据在传输和存储过程中得到保护,防止被恶意利用。

3. 设备适配性:要考虑不同移动设备的屏幕尺寸、系统版本和硬件性能差异,使应用在各种设备上都能正常运行和展示。

4. 性能优化:要对应用的加载速度、响应速度和稳定性进行优化,以提升用户的使用体验。

总结来说,App、网站和小程序的开发原理主要涉及到前端和后端技术,以满足用户在移动设备上获取信息、完成任务和享受服务的需求。开发者需要根据具体的需求和平台特点选择合适的开发工具和语言进行开发,同时要关注用户体验、数据安全性、设备适配性和性能优化等方面,以提供优质的应用体验。


相关知识:
情侣app开发何
随着社交媒体和移动互联网的普及,情侣之间的沟通方式也发生了变化。现在,情侣们可以通过使用情侣app来更好地维系彼此之间的关系。情侣app是一种专门为情侣设计的应用程序,它可以帮助情侣们更好地沟通、分享和规划。情侣app的原理:情侣app的基本原理是将情侣之
2024-01-10
app组合开发
App组合开发是一种通过整合多个应用程序(App)的功能和资源,实现更强大、更丰富的用户体验的开发方法。它通过将各个应用程序进行组合,形成一个全新的App,使得用户可以在一个应用程序中同时享受到多个App的功能。在App组合开发中,主要有两种方式:第一种是
2023-07-14
app开发影响用户体验的十大要点
在进行App开发时,用户体验是至关重要的。一个好的用户体验可以吸引用户,提高用户留存率,并增加用户对产品的满意度。下面是影响用户体验的十大要点:1. 直观的用户界面:一个好的用户界面应该简洁直观,让用户能够快速理解和操作。界面的布局应该合理,按钮和功能应该
2023-06-29
app开发技术需要什么学历
App开发技术已经成为当前最火热的技术领域之一,不仅是IT行业重要的发展方向之一,同时也成为了职业发展的热门选择。那么,想要成为一位合格的App开发者需要具备什么样的学历呢?本文将重点讨论这个问题。目前,国内的大学普遍开设有计算机科学、软件工程、信息管理等
2023-06-29
app开发多图
移动应用程序越来越流行,因为越来越多的人使用智能手机,平板电脑和其他移动设备。这些应用程序可以用于许多目的,包括娱乐,社交网络,商业,医疗保健等。在构建移动应用程序时,多图处理涉及到处理图像数据,以及为图像添加特效和滤镜等操作。本文将介绍app开发中的多图
2023-06-29
app开发出现异常怎么办
在App开发中,出现异常是一件非常常见的事情。出现异常可能会导致App崩溃或者运行不正常,影响到用户的体验,甚至会让用户失去信任感。那么,当App出现异常时,我们应该如何处理呢?一、异常的概念异常是指程序执行过程中发生了不正常的事件,导致程序无法正常执行。
2023-06-29